That's called a muscle car. 0-60: 3.2 seconds The only other EVs that approach it are the 2016 BMW i3 and 2016 Volkswagen e-Golf. 17-INCH INFOTAINMENT SCREEN If you like high-tech, youll love the massive 17-inch infotainment screen in the 2016 Tesla Model S. The screen acts as the command center for the Model S, using tablet-like controls to swipe, pinch and drag functions for everything from the climate to the audio system. During our Car of the Year evaluation, we also tested a less powerful version of the Model S. It still had the biggest 85-kilowatt-hour lithium-ion battery option, but the powertrain's output was limited to 362 hp and 325 lb-ft of torque.
